Abstract

The invention provides an electric automation console, which comprises an automation console, display equipment, an observation hole, a first inserting groove, a U-shaped slide rail, an inserting supporting and containing control plate structure, a rotatable observing shielding cover structure, an inserting storage box structure, a rotatable adjusting seat structure, a hoisting rod, a hoisting ring, an air vent, an arc-shaped shielding plate, a power emergency stop switch, a connecting platform, an inserting seat and a collecting barrel, wherein the display equipment is connected to the middle position of the upper part of the front surface of the automation console through screws; the observation hole is arranged in the middle position in front of the upper end of the automatic control platform. The arrangement of the fixed plate, the rotating rod, the connecting plate, the shielding cover, the automatic control table and the observation hole is beneficial to preventing dust or liquid from falling on the upper end of the control panel to influence the operation of the operation button and the indicator lamp through the shielding cover in the working process.

Description

Electric automatization control cabinet
Technical Field
The invention belongs to the technical field of control consoles, and particularly relates to an electric automation control console.
Background
The electric equipment is a general name of equipment such as a generator, a transformer, a power line, a circuit breaker and the like in a power system, the important role played by the power in life and production of people cannot be ignored, great convenience is brought to people, the electric equipment becomes an important energy source in production and life, and the most critical factor for normal operation and transmission of the power in a power plant is the electric equipment.
But current control cabinet still has the inconvenient dust that shelters from of in-process that uses, and inconvenient accomodating work and inconvenient articles for use such as depositing the drinking cup and inconvenient for the problem that provides the rest position for the workman to the control panel.
Therefore, it is necessary to invent an electric automation console.
Disclosure of Invention
In order to solve the technical problems, the invention provides an electric automation console, which is used for solving the problems that the existing console is inconvenient to shield dust in the using process, the control panel is inconvenient to store, articles such as water cups are inconvenient to store and a rest position is inconvenient to provide for workers. Compared with the prior art, the invention has the beneficial effects that:
1. in the invention, the arrangement of the fixed plate, the rotating rod, the connecting plate, the shielding cover, the automatic control table and the observation hole is beneficial to preventing dust or liquid from falling on the upper end of the control panel to influence the operation of the operation button and the indicator lamp through the shielding cover in the working process.
2. According to the invention, the arrangement of the automatic control console, the first inserting groove, the U-shaped sliding rail, the control panel, the support frame, the pulley, the operating button and the indicating lamp is beneficial to pushing the control panel in the working process, and then the operating button and the indicating lamp are driven to move to the inside of the first inserting groove, so that the storage work is convenient.
3. According to the invention, the storage box, the second inserting groove, the inserting plate, the push-pull plate and the automatic control console are arranged, so that articles can be placed at the upper end of the inserting plate in the working process, and then the inserting plate is pushed into the storage box, and the storage work is facilitated.
4. In the invention, the arrangement of the fixed seat, the connecting seat, the threaded pipe, the threaded rod, the seat plate, the backrest plate and the connecting table is beneficial to enabling a worker to sit at the upper end of the seat plate and then lean against the backrest plate in the working process, and the rest position is conveniently provided for the worker in the working process.
5. In the invention, the arrangement of the fixed plate, the rotating rod, the connecting plate, the shielding cover, the inverted U-shaped lifting rod, the automatic control console and the observation hole is favorable for grasping the inverted U-shaped lifting rod to rotate the shielding cover in the working process, so that the operation of the operation button is convenient.
6. According to the invention, the arrangement of the threaded pipe, the threaded rod, the seat plate and the backrest plate is beneficial to rotating the seat plate to drive the threaded rod to rotate in the working process, then the length of the threaded pipe and the threaded rod is adjusted, and meanwhile, the height of the seat plate is adjusted, so that workers with different heights can conveniently work.
7. According to the invention, the control panel, the push rod, the supporting block, the supporting frame, the pulley, the first inserting groove and the U-shaped sliding rail are arranged, so that the U-shaped sliding rail can slide in the U-shaped sliding rail through the supporting frame and the pulley in the working process, and the storage work is convenient.
8. According to the invention, the arrangement of the air vent and the arc-shaped shielding plate is beneficial to heat dissipation through the air vent in the working process, and meanwhile, the arc-shaped shielding plate shields dust in airflow, so that the dust is prevented from falling on the surface of equipment to influence the work.
9. According to the invention, the arrangement of the automatic control console, the connecting platform, the plug socket and the collecting barrel is beneficial to collecting garbage in the working process, and the working environment is prevented from being polluted by working garbage or household garbage.
